Jacquie Lawson: Artistic Animations for a Special Touch
For those who appreciate genuine artistry and a more traditional, elegant feel, Jacquie Lawson offers a truly unique experience. Their genuine strength lies in their hand-drawn animated card "films," which are roughly a minute long and feature commissioned music. These are genuinely artful and serve as their real differentiator, providing a sophisticated way to send your congratulations. A subscription to Jacquie Lawson costs $36 per year (or $8 per month) for unlimited sends, though they do not offer a free tier on the web. Their classic cards do not support font, color, or photo customization, but their newer Postbox line allows for up to 6 photos or 1 video. It's worth noting that customers have frequently reported issues with auto-renewal, and the service does not offer group signing.
Blue Mountain and American Greetings: Vast Catalogs and Customization
If variety is what you're after, Blue Mountain and American Greetings, both under the same ownership, boast enormous catalogs with over 4,000 cards each. This makes them excellent choices for finding a wide range of graduation designs. Each service costs $7.99 per month, $35.99 per year, or $49.99 for two years, and they offer a 7-day free trial along with a limited selection of free cards. Their Creatacard maker supports up to 6 photos or 1 video, and you can add typed or drawn signatures. They also provide a print-at-home option for those who prefer a physical keepsake. However, neither service offers open/view notifications to senders, nor do they support group signing.
Hallmark eCards: The Trusted Brand with a Digital Option
Hallmark, a name synonymous with greeting cards, extends its brand into the digital space. Their genuine strengths are, of course, the Hallmark brand itself and their option for sending paper cards via mail. With the free Crown Rewards program, you can send one free ecard per month, while unlimited sends require a Hallmark+ subscription at $7.99 per month or $79.99 per year. Their digital cards, however, do not feature opening animations, and there's no documented scheduling or open tracking. Like many others, they do not offer group signing.
Other Digital Card Options
Beyond these primary services, several other platforms offer digital card solutions, each with its own approach to pricing and features:
- Evite cards: You can send cards for $1.99 per recipient, or opt for a $49.99 annual cards subscription.
- Punchbowl cards: This service offers various subscription tiers, starting from $2.99 per month for 10 cards up to $5.99 per month for 500 cards.
- Paperless Post: This platform uses a "Coins" system, where you pay per recipient. Coin packs start at $12 for 25 coins.
